Jharkhand Shivers as Cold Wave and Dense Fog Persist

Light Rain Expected in Southern Parts, Dense Fog Likely Tomorrow

Key Points:

  • Ranchi records coldest temperatures in Namkum and McCluskieganj
  • Light rain forecasted for West Singhbhum and Simdega
  • Dense fog to cover multiple districts, caution advised

RANCHI – Jharkhand continues to face severe cold wave conditions, particularly in Ranchi and its surrounding areas, as temperatures hit new lows.

In the past few days, Namkum recorded a minimum of 3°C, while McCluskieganj and Kanke saw temperatures drop close to 1°C.

Light Rain Likely in Some Districts

The Meteorological Department attributes the change to a low-pressure system over the Bay of Bengal. On Friday, partial cloud cover and light rain are expected in Jharkhand’s southern parts, including West Singhbhum, East Singhbhum, Simdega, and Seraikela-Kharsawan.

Abhishek Anand from the Ranchi Weather Office stated that post-rain, dense fog will blanket the state.

Fog to Intensify Over the Weekend

On Saturday morning, dense fog is expected in northwestern and central Jharkhand, covering regions like Gumla, Palamu, Chatra, Hazaribagh, Latehar, Lohardaga, Garhwa, and Ramgarh. Similar conditions will persist on December 22 across northeastern, central, and southern regions.

Affected areas include Ranchi, Gumla, Bokaro, Dhanbad, Deoghar, Jamtara, Dumka, Sahibganj, Pakur, and parts of West and East Singhbhum.

Advisory Issued for Safety

The weather department has advised caution for drivers during foggy mornings to avoid accidents. Children and the elderly are urged to take precautions against the biting cold.
